Blend of 2 exposures 1 for the clouds, 1 for the moon:
10D, 1-4IS@400mm, tripod 1/40, 1sec f5.6 ISO 400 Just cut out the moon from the first exposure and put it on top of the second - with a little blending around the edges. Slight USM and contrast to punch it up a bit. Pano crop - mostly full frame horizontal. Forest fires in the southwest were giving us folks in the midwest some colorful sunsets and moonscapes late in the summer. This was one of those nights. -matt NSN 0017
